in poetry and songs, the last word of some sentences is a word with the same or similar vowel, which makes the tone harmonious and beautiful.

The so-called rhyme (also called rhyme, Ye Yun) is to put the words with the same rhyme in the specified position.

The so-called rhyme is to classify words with the same vowel into one category, which is called rhyme.

all the words in the same rhyme part are homonyms. Any poem requires rhyme, regardless of ancient and modern times, Chinese and foreign countries. The difference is that the restrictions on rhyme are more or less, strict and wide. This is also the biggest difference between poetry and other literary genres. More commonly used are 18 Pingshui Rhymes.

Rhyme is an important means to enhance the musicality of poetry. In order to make the tone harmonious and easy to remember, modern poetry is very particular about rhyme.
